什么是Shadowsocks?
Shadowsocks 是一种安全的网络代理工具,最初由一位中国开发者创建,目的是为了帮助用户突破网络审查。它通过将用户的网络流量加密后转发到服务器,实现对互联网的自由访问。相较于传统的VPN,Shadowsocks 的架构更加轻量,使用也更加灵活,因而在全球范围内得到广泛应用。
Shadowsocks的工作原理
Shadowsocks 的核心原理是通过加密和代理技术,将用户的数据流量安全地转发到目标服务器。其工作流程主要包括以下几个步骤:
- 客户端连接:用户在本地设备上安装并配置 Shadowsocks 客户端,输入服务器地址和密码。
- 数据加密:客户端对用户发出的请求数据进行加密处理,以确保在传输过程中数据的安全性。
- 数据转发:加密后的数据通过代理服务器发送到目标网站,隐藏了用户的真实IP地址。
- 响应回传:目标网站的响应数据再通过代理服务器返回给客户端,客户端进行解密,用户便可以安全地访问所需内容。
安装Shadowsocks
Windows平台安装步骤
- 下载 Shadowsocks Windows 客户端。
- 安装并运行客户端。
- 在客户端界面中,点击“添加”按钮,输入服务器信息,包括服务器地址、端口、密码等。
- 选择合适的加密方式。
- 点击“确定”保存配置,启动代理服务。
macOS平台安装步骤
- 从官方网站下载 Shadowsocks macOS 客户端。
- 将下载的应用程序拖入应用程序文件夹。
- 打开 Shadowsocks 客户端,添加服务器信息。
- 保存配置并启动服务。
Android和iOS平台安装步骤
- 在应用商店中搜索并下载 Shadowsocks 客户端。
- 打开应用,添加服务器信息。
- 保存配置并启用代理。
Shadowsocks的使用
如何使用Shadowsocks
使用 Shadowsocks 非常简单,只需确保在客户端配置好服务器信息,并启动代理服务。接下来,所有通过浏览器或其他应用程序的网络请求都会自动经过 Shadowsocks 代理,用户可以无缝地访问被屏蔽的网站。
Shadowsocks的配置建议
- 选择合适的服务器:确保选择稳定、速度快的服务器,以获得最佳的使用体验。
- 加密方式:根据需求选择不同的加密算法,常用的包括AES-256-GCM等。
- UDP支持:如果需要更快的速度,可以开启UDP转发。
Shadowsocks的优缺点
优点
- 高效:轻量级架构,速度快,适合大多数用户。
- 灵活性:支持多种平台,可跨设备使用。
- 安全性:通过加密确保数据的安全传输。
缺点
- 可能受到深度包检测(DPI)的影响,部分情况下会被屏蔽。
- 需要自行搭建服务器,技术门槛较高。
常见问题解答(FAQ)
Shadowsocks安全吗?
Shadowsocks 通过加密技术保护用户的数据安全,整体而言是安全的。但请注意选择可靠的服务器,避免使用不明来源的服务。
我需要付费使用Shadowsocks吗?
虽然 Shadowsocks 客户端是开源免费的,但你需要自行搭建一个服务器,通常这涉及到一定的费用。如果你选择使用云服务提供商的服务器,通常需要支付相应的费用。
Shadowsocks和VPN有什么区别?
- Shadowsocks 是一个轻量级的代理工具,主要用于翻墙,适合轻度使用者;
- VPN 提供全网加密,适合对隐私有较高要求的用户,但相对较重。
如何选择Shadowsocks服务器?
选择服务器时,可以考虑以下因素:
- 速度和延迟:测试不同地区服务器的速度,选择最优。
- 稳定性:选择用户评价较高的服务器。
- 隐私保护:优先选择信誉好的服务商。
如何解决Shadowsocks连接失败的问题?
- 检查服务器地址和端口是否正确。
- 尝试更换不同的服务器。
- 确保网络连接正常,尝试重启客户端或路由器。
总结
Shadowsocks 是一种灵活、安全且高效的网络代理工具,适合希望突破网络审查的用户。通过上述指南,用户可以快速掌握 Shadowsocks 的安装与使用方法,提升网络访问的自由度与安全性。希望本篇文章能够帮助您更好地理解和使用 Shadowsocks。
正文完